Question:

Can solar collectors be used for heating water for industrial processes?

Answer:

Yes, solar collectors can be used for heating water for industrial processes. They use solar energy to heat water, which can then be used for various industrial applications such as cleaning, sterilization, or space heating. This renewable energy source can help reduce reliance on fossil fuels and lower carbon emissions in industrial operations.
